Grambling State drops first SWAC game

WASHINGTON, D.C. | Makela Davidson scored from about 25-yards out to provide the lone goal as the Grambling State University women's soccer team dropped its first Southwestern Athletic Conference (SWAC) game, 1-0, to Howard University on Friday night.
 
After a scoreless first half, Davidson's goal in the 60th minute gave the Bison (3-6-1 overall, 1-1-1 SWAC) a 1-0 advantage.
 
Grambling State (5-7, 2-1) out-shot Howard, 15-11, in the match, but could not get a shot past Bison goalkeeper Alayah Howard.
 
Inside the Numbers
> Hanna Johnson recorded four saves in 90 minutes for Grambling State
> Alayah Hightower added five saves for the Bison
> Grambling State finished with 15 shots, including eight in the opening frame
> Howard tallied 11 shots, with seven coming in the second half
> Both teams finished with four corner kicks
> There were just 11 fouls called
